What Is an Asteroid?
Asteroids are small rocky objects that orbit the Sun.
They are mostly found in the asteroid belt between Mars and Jupiter.
Key features:
- Made of rock and metal
- No atmosphere
- No tail
- Usually stable orbits
They are leftovers from the early formation of the solar system.
What Is a Comet?
Comets are icy objects made of:
- Ice
- Dust
- Rock
They come from the outer parts of the solar system.
When a comet gets close to the Sun:
- The ice melts and turns into gas
- It forms a glowing head (coma)
- It develops a long tail
This tail always points away from the Sun.

Why Does It Act Like Both an Asteroid and a Comet?
Scientists have a few ideas:
1. It May Contain Hidden Ice
Some asteroids may still contain ice under their surface. When they get closer to the Sun, the ice may start to evaporate.
2. It May Be a “Dead Comet”
It could be an old comet that lost most of its ice over time but still behaves strangely.
3. Surface Activity
Heat from the Sun may cause dust and gas to escape from cracks in the surface.
